The Executive Area Lounge represents a fantastic opportunity to relax, engage with clients and enjoy a masterful day of culinary delights.
The facility enjoys a captivating meet and greets with two Italian rugby players, alongside a gastronomic buffet and selection of local white & red wines.
Thanks to its location guests have direct access to their seats, and as a bonus, draft beer is served in the stand during the match.

×The Executive Area is a popular hospitality facility, situated in the Monte Mario Stand. In essence, the package is similar to the Piazza Italia facility except the match seating is closer to the 22m as opposed to being seated centrally.
The main stand in the Stadio Olimpico is the Tribuna Monte Mario, which is named after the Monte Mario hill in the NW of Rome. The stand is side-on to the action and has a capacity of 16,500 out of a stadium capacity of 70,634.
The suite is a standard functional space, with direct access to your seats in the stadium.
Branded corporate round tables are provided but guests may be required to share a table. Please note that seating after the match is casual.
The seats are located in an excellent section of the Monte Mario Stand, that being Tribuna D’Onore Laterale (The Lateral Honour Stand). These are prime seats situated close to the 22m line, in the equivalent of the Middle Tier. More impressively the D’Onore is split into small exclusive outdoor areas (which the Italians refer to as “boxes”, Palchi Laterale), which allow groups of 8 guests to have their own mini-bar during the match and a small TV screen! There is a surcharge applied for groups requiring box-seating of approx. €50 per person. Alternatively, you will have excellent seats in the D’Onore Laterale.
The hospitality facility opens 2 hrs before kick-off, which is not a great deal of time for reception and lunch, which is a pity considering the efforts made to present the hospitality. Lunch consists of a buffet showcasing local and classic Italian cuisine. Coffee is served during half-time and post-match traditional patisserie is served.
A glass of Prosecco is offered on arrival and local wines are served during lunch. Draught beers are served to your seats during the match, which is a nice touch. Drinks are available post-match for 60 minutes. Please note that there is no Prosecco served after the reception and there are no spirits.
Service is left to the waiting staff, there is not a formal hostess service.
There are no guest speakers however there is an opportunity to meet a couple of past Italian players.
There are a few TV monitors in elevated locations in the suite, and of course a small monitor in your private seating “box” if you choose to upgrade.
Car park passes are provided on a 1:4 basis.

The majority of hospitality options have no strict dress codes, however; it is advised to dress smart casual, and according to weather conditions as match seats are outside.
The Stadio Olimpico is a public transport destination, it is recommended to use Metro Line A (from Termini Train Station) following the directions to Ottaviano Station and go down to the terminus one (the end of the line). Then take the bus line 32 Piazzale della Farnesina.
